Pediatric HIV-1 Infection
What is Pediatric HIV-1 Infection?
Pediatric HIV-1 infection occurs when the human immunodeficiency virus type 1 is transmitted to infants or children. This virus attacks the immune system, making it harder for the body to fight infections and diseases. Most children acquire HIV-1 from their mothers during pregnancy, childbirth, or breastfeeding.
Without treatment, HIV-1 can progress to acquired immunodeficiency syndrome, also known as AIDS. This stage represents severe immune system damage. However, early diagnosis and modern antiretroviral therapy allow most children with HIV-1 to live long, healthy lives.
Early detection is critical for pediatric HIV-1 infection. Infants born to mothers with HIV need specialized testing within their first weeks of life. Standard antibody tests cannot determine if infants are truly infected because maternal antibodies remain in their blood for up to 18 months.
Symptoms
Many infants with HIV-1 infection show no symptoms in their first months of life. Early signs can be subtle and may resemble common childhood illnesses. Recognizing these symptoms early helps ensure prompt treatment.
- Slow weight gain or failure to thrive despite adequate feeding
- Recurring fevers without clear cause
- Persistent diarrhea lasting more than two weeks
- Frequent infections such as ear infections, pneumonia, or thrush
- Enlarged lymph nodes in the neck, armpits, or groin
- Swollen abdomen due to enlarged liver or spleen
- Delayed developmental milestones such as sitting, walking, or talking
- Persistent skin rashes or fungal infections
- Chronic cough or breathing difficulties
Some children remain symptom-free for years if they have slower-progressing infection. Regular monitoring is essential even when children appear healthy.

Causes and risk factors
Most pediatric HIV-1 infections result from mother-to-child transmission. This can happen during pregnancy when the virus crosses the placenta, during delivery through contact with maternal blood and fluids, or through breastfeeding. Without preventive measures, the transmission risk ranges from 15 to 45 percent.
Risk factors include mothers with untreated HIV-1 infection, high maternal viral loads, and lack of antiretroviral therapy during pregnancy. Premature rupture of membranes and prolonged labor increase transmission risk. In rare cases, children may acquire HIV-1 through contaminated blood products or unsafe medical procedures, though this is extremely uncommon in developed countries. Adolescents can also acquire HIV-1 through sexual contact or injection drug use.
How it's diagnosed
Diagnosing HIV-1 in infants and young children requires specialized DNA or RNA testing. Standard antibody tests cannot be used in children under 18 months because maternal antibodies persist in their blood. HIV-1 DNA PCR testing detects the actual virus in the infant's cells and provides accurate results as early as 14 days after birth.
The recommended testing schedule includes initial testing at 14 to 21 days of age, again at 1 to 2 months, and a final test at 4 to 6 months. Two negative tests on separate occasions can reasonably exclude infection in non-breastfed infants. For children over 18 months, standard antibody tests become reliable for diagnosis. Treatment options
Treatment for pediatric HIV-1 infection combines antiretroviral medications with supportive care and monitoring. Early intervention improves outcomes significantly.
- Antiretroviral therapy with three or more medications to suppress viral replication
- Regular monitoring of viral load and CD4 cell counts every 3 to 4 months
- Preventive antibiotics to reduce infection risk in infants and young children
- Nutritional support to promote healthy growth and development
- Immunizations on schedule, with some modifications for live vaccines
- Treatment of opportunistic infections as they arise
- Regular developmental assessments and early intervention services
- Mental health support for children and families
- Adherence counseling to ensure medications are taken correctly
Children with HIV-1 require lifelong treatment and monitoring by pediatric infectious disease specialists. With consistent medication adherence, most children achieve undetectable viral loads and normal immune function.

Yes, mother-to-child transmission can be prevented in most cases. Pregnant women with HIV who take antiretroviral therapy during pregnancy reduce transmission risk to less than 1 percent. Additional measures include antiretroviral medications for the newborn, delivery by scheduled cesarean section when appropriate, and avoiding breastfeeding in resource-rich settings. Universal HIV screening during pregnancy enables these preventive interventions.

Children have developing immune systems that respond differently to HIV-1 than mature adult immune systems. Disease progression is often faster in infants and young children without treatment. Children also require different antiretroviral medications and dosing based on age and weight. Pediatric HIV care involves monitoring growth and development in addition to standard viral load and immune function testing.
Yes, children with HIV-1 can safely attend school and daycare. The virus does not spread through casual contact, sharing toys, hugging, or being in the same classroom. Standard hygiene practices for handling blood are sufficient to prevent transmission. Schools cannot legally exclude children based on HIV status, and disclosure is generally not required or recommended.
Newly diagnosed infants typically need appointments every 1 to 2 months initially. Once stable on treatment, visits occur every 3 to 4 months for viral load and CD4 count monitoring. Children also need regular growth assessments, developmental screenings, and age-appropriate immunizations. More frequent visits may be needed when changing medications or if complications arise.
Modern antiretroviral medications are generally well tolerated by children. Some children experience mild nausea, diarrhea, or headaches when starting treatment, which often improve over time. Long-term monitoring checks for impacts on growth, bone health, and organ function. Healthcare providers adjust medications if side effects become problematic, as many alternative regimens are available.
